2. Hold yourself accountable

We all start out with the best intentions to get fit and convince ourselves that by the sheer force of our motivation and desire we can get that summer body or run a mile without getting completely winded. Motivation and desire are absolutely needed to reach your goal, but this fuel quickly burns out and the novelty, the idea of fitness loses its allure. This is where your accountability steps in.

If you don't announce your desire to live fit to yourself or to anyone else, then you don't have to answer to anyone if you don't follow through, right? By writing down your goals on your fitness contract you take the first step in holding yourself accountable and making this desire a reality. 3. Make a plan

By planning ahead you can eliminate some of the excuses you are sure to bump into like, "I don't know where to run", "I don't have the right gear", "I don't have time", "I don't know what exercises to do", "I don't know where to get healthy foods" and the list goes on...

Avoid falling into those excuses and plan your road map to your dream body or fitness goal. Plan your meals, write down your favorite recipes, stock healthy food in the fridge, and find healthy alternatives ahead of time so you can be prepared when cravings start to kick in.

Schedule your activities into the week and review your plan the day before so you can prep your gym bag, reserve your seat in a spin class, map out your route, or whatever it is you need to do to make that workout happen!
